I think one of the other interesting shifts and why we're in and around, you know, you went from modern data protection to how we position cyber resilience now as a company is this shifting role of the chief information security officer. And this is what I pulled for our stat of the episode segment that I like to do, da-da-da-da, on these episodes. But I think this was a Gartner quote that you pointed me to. By 2028, half of CISOs are gonna be asked to own disaster recovery in addition to incident response and what that reflects, basically a broader organizational shift. Because I would say before security and the CISO role, which really didn't kind of exist, it was just sort of, you know, malware and spam and phishing and email and things, you know, the stuff that employees interact. Now it's far more than that, but you see the CISO role expanding to where they have a much broader remit, which now includes the things that are going on in central IT. No, it absolutely is. And, you know, we're even seeing, you know, it was interesting when I read that original report from Gartner is that, you know, we've been seeing that in our customers already. You've got, you know, the traditional, you know, IT infrastructure, which was like, hey, I'm gonna do business continuity and then I'm gonna do disaster recovery and, you know, then I'm gonna do backup and I'm gonna do recovery and you take those pieces. And over that time, as you said, the security piece has grown, which started as, hey, how do we protect people from, you know, phishing and ransomware and things like that, to, you know, a board-level strategic initiative. And it's become a board-level initiative because when your security fails, when you can't recover from it, you lose face in branding, you lose potentially revenue, you're not making revenue, maybe there's cost with it, maybe there's regulatory issues, you know, maybe there's fines. Some countries are even applying those fines to officers of companies. And so it's no longer just this nebulous thing that occurs and is an irritation. It can now, you know, be something that is so impacting to the business that it could be, you know, business ending, even in some cases. And, you know, even recently, you know, the last week you see, you know, you see events with like Instructure and things like that, that have become very, very public with attackers going after them. So, you know, this innovation is really saying that, hey, what we had in traditional IT and what we had with security is now this board level issue. And we need to treat it as something that has that level of visibility and has that level of investment and the need to correct it. Because, you know, the CISOs are now saying, it's not just that I need to be defensive, because, you know, you can be defensive, but an attacker is always gonna find a way in, whether it's a human mistake or whether they're just compromising code, or they're just faster and smarter. They used AI to get something in faster than you, you will have an event. But this specific observation, where they're taking over disaster recovery, what that means practically is that everybody's admitting to the fact that the recovery piece is now critical. They're admitting that they will be attacked, that there will be an event, and that if they can recover fast, now fast is somewhat subjective, but I would say within a couple hours, maybe within tens of minutes, think of it like Dora, you know? Recover in 20 minutes, turn it off to UAT, and then progress on and get it back within two hours. You know, that type of recoverability saves the board a lot of grief. Because now, well, you may lose an hour or two of revenue downtime, but maybe there's less perception of it. Maybe your brand isn't as impacted. Maybe you can replay those transactions. There's a whole lot of things that could occur in there that means it's not as impactful to your business. And we've even seen, in forensic analysis, with some customers that have been attacked, if they come in, they see that they've got pure technologies that provide indelibility, that provide the rapid recovery, that allow them to bring entire application stacks or data centers back fast, they'll turn around and leave. And why do they turn around and leave? Because it's so unlikely for them to get any payment out of it, that it's not worth their time. And so being able to defend against them by saying, hey, it's not gonna be worth your time is important as well. So all those areas really feed into the fact that there's gonna be this convergence of security and IT, especially at the board level, to be able to ensure that they've got the right position. So as that market evolved, we started taking similar concepts and giving them personalities, different personalities. And so over 20 years, you would say, okay, I've got a DR environment. There's a huge investment in that. And then some people started saying, I've got test DR environments or bubble environments, things where I could test. Then you started seeing those being built in the cloud. And those have continued to get additional personalities like we see here, like isolated recovery environments, IREs, or clean rooms, and other variations upon very similar concepts. And that's why we can use similar technologies to affect all of these outcomes is because there's just personality adjustments that you can define in those. Customers can come and say, if we have one of our security vendors detect a in-memory event on a virtual machine, they can pass us metadata. We can take a forensic snapshot. We can go build a clean room, which is essentially isolated, meaning- You set it aside. We've built your environment, but there's no network connectivity. Maybe there's other limitations. Maybe you can only get into it from a console perspective, or maybe there's a limited jump station, but that allows you to go investigate that. Maybe it's a forensics investigation. Maybe you want to just promote production, things like that, too. And those tend to be very pointed, whereas isolated recovery environments tend to have larger sets of the environment, but usually a subset. Whereas disaster recovery is usually, hey, let's figure out how we restore an entire data center. Again, those are all variations in personality on very similar constructs that we're able to build off of, because if you can recover 10,000 virtual machines in a DR event, you're going to be able to quickly and easily do five for a clean room or 100 for an IRE type of thing. We see these terms coming up, and they're really just personality variations that are configuration differences that we can automate and allow you to fine tune it. How is that? Yeah, absolutely. I mean, we started with the AWS piece, but that gave people the flexibility. But where it really took off was when we integrated directly with our FlashArray products. And so at Accelerate last year, we had actually announced a lot of those pieces, integration with the FlashArray, some concepts that we're calling recovery zones, and those are really what made it usable and real for a lot of these customers. Because the big value on FlashArray is all of our competitors, primary competitors in the market, and even people that don't even do anything close to what we're doing, they like to operate at the VMware level, at the Broadcom VMware level. But there's changes in that space. I mean, Broadcom's making changes. They're changing how APIs are supported and interacted with. Those models come with requirements, load on servers, compute resources you need to do, operational overhead. And so when we did our FlashArray integration, we upended all of that and we said, we're just going to manage it. We're going to let the FlashArray do what the FlashArray does best, which is it's going to replicate, it's going to clone, it's going to provide storage to the infrastructure, and we do it all over API calls. And that really was the catalyst for our largest accounts. And a lot of our growth was the integration with the FlashArray and building on top of that. And then so many pieces that come after that with the ecosystems integrations and stuff like that. We're continuing to innovate and how do we make it more flexible too? Because ultimately a lot of customers, you know, traditionally in not even cyber-resilience, but when people thought of it as disaster recovery, it was very fixed, failover, failback, very binary. You know, even data protection, I'm going to back it up and maybe I can restore it fast. But you have to ask yourself at some point, like, how do people want to utilize this in new ways? You know, and we started seeing some of the precursors to that where people would, you know, clone Oracle databases and be able to refresh development environments. Well, a lot of those concepts are just being repurposed into things like the personalities that we're talking about. Yeah. You know, so as we build upon the FlashArray work and the AWS work, we look at things like recovery zones where instead of thinking of it in a very binary fashion, it's a very flexible fashion. It gives you as Rob Lee, our CTO, likes to use the term optionality. Yeah. Gives you optionality in what you do with the data. You can send it anywhere. You can recover it into any one of these personalities. You can then subsequently send it somewhere else. You can decide to promote it. You can decide to clean it up. You can do all of these things concurrently, you know, concurrently across the board. So that level of flexibility is going to be the next jump in usability because now operations teams instead of having to build and manage scripts or use, as I mentioned earlier, three or four different tools to achieve something, it's simply a runbook definition within PureOne. Well, you know, where I think a lot of what the, you know, the business leaders need to be looking at is, how do we become more demonstrably defensive, you know, for these attackers is, you know, we see a lot of situations where the attackers are able to come in, you know, they're able to spread around. And the outcome that they're looking for is, how do we not pay the ransom? And so, you know, if you go to RSA, there's a thousand vendors on the floor there. And to the point of buy things that work together, most of them aren't working together. And they're not working with storage. And they're not working with your data protection software. So there's really kind of these three pillars now of where there's data protection software that is great. And they're adding cybersecurity, cyber resilience pieces to it. But it's, you know, but that's always after the fact. That's, you know, I've got to take another backup and I've got data and I can go tell you, give you some insight about what happened and maybe where it started. Then you've got stuff on the storage side, where people are, you know, adding capabilities on the storage arrays, you know, and you see this in the tier one storage market, but that's making the assumption that things are hitting storage. And that's an assumption that I don't think applies anymore. You know, because now we're seeing attacks occurring in memory. There are attacks within 30 minutes. There are attacks at the network edges where they're detecting them. So where we need to innovate, you know, that shift is instead of thinking of it way after the fact, we're thinking of it within storage. It's to the ecosystem players, how do we get these pieces to talk together so that when something I've invested in upstream, you know, like a network or an endpoint detection system, how do those pieces drive real-time action in my cyber resilience, my cyber recovery strategy? And I think that's where a lot of people need to start to invest and think about is how do we become more responsive in real time? Because, you know, attackers are hitting and spreading out within what, 30 minutes now? I think we're seeing that they're able to spread across. Most of them are doing in memory. Disks aren't seeing it. Backups aren't seeing it. Your endpoint detection is sometimes seeing it. Your network is sometimes seeing it. So we need to get better at tying all those pieces together. And that's a lot of the investment that we've been making. We'll show a lot more of it at Accelerate. But, you know, I really think that that's where, you know, we need to take those thousand vendors at RSA and be able to communicate better with them so that real-time action can be taken. And if that real-time action is simply, hey, we see, you know, a ransom event in memory on a database server, go take a forensic snapshot, go build a clean room, continue on. So I think that's where a lot of this, you know, needs to start getting some focus. And that's where boards are gonna see real outcome. You know, real perceptible, tangible benefit. Yeah. Clean Rooms, IREs, and Automated Recovery Architectures

A significant portion of the conversation dives into the technical architecture of Everpure's recovery capabilities, specifically the distinction between clean rooms, Isolated Recovery Environments (IREs), and traditional disaster recovery. Chad frames these not as fundamentally different technologies but as 'personality variations' on the same underlying constructs — configuration differences that can be automated and fine-tuned. A clean room is a fully isolated, network-disconnected environment used for forensic investigation or targeted recovery of a small number of workloads. An IRE covers a larger subset of the environment for broader incident response. Full DR addresses entire data center restoration. Critically, Chad explains that if a customer can recover 10,000 virtual machines in a DR event, recovering five for a clean room or 100 for an IRE becomes straightforward. He also highlights that healthcare software vendor Epic now requires customers to maintain an IRE as part of its honor roll certification — a concrete third-party mandate driving adoption. The integration with security vendors enables automated forensic snapshots triggered by in-memory threat detection events, collapsing response time from days or weeks to minutes.

FAQ

What is the difference between a clean room, an Isolated Recovery Environment (IRE), and traditional disaster recovery in Everpure's framework?

According to Chad Monteith, these are 'personality variations' on the same underlying technology rather than fundamentally different systems. A clean room is a small, fully network-isolated environment — typically covering a handful of VMs — used for forensic investigation or targeted recovery with no external connectivity. An IRE covers a larger subset of the environment, typically used for broader incident response and validation. Full disaster recovery addresses entire data center restoration. Because the same flash-based constructs underpin all three, an organization capable of recovering 10,000 VMs in a DR event can just as easily provision five VMs for a clean room or 100 for an IRE, with the differences being configuration and automation parameters.
